      一、基础知识(共10分)
      Ⅰ. 单项选择(共10小题;每小题1分,满分10分)
      1.We ________ nt seen each ther fr twenty years.
      A.areB.wereC.haveD.had
      【答案】C
      【详解】句意:我们已经二十年没见过彼此了。
      题干中出现了标志性的时间状语“fr twenty years”,表示动作从过去某一时间开始持续到现在,符合现在完成时的使用语境;句中已有过去分词seen,主语是We,对应的助动词应为have。
      2.The bathrm is flded ________ water because smene has frgtten t turn ff the tap.
      A.atB.inC.withD.t
      【答案】C
      【详解】句意:浴室被水淹没了,因为有人忘记关水龙头了。
      at在;in在……里面;with用;t到。固定搭配be flded with意为“被……淹没;充满……”,此处指浴室里充满了水。应填with。
      3.—The driver_______ be badly hurt in the accident.
      — That’s true. Let’s send him t the hspital as sn as pssible.
      A.needB.can’tC.mustD.mustn’t
      【答案】C
      【详解】句意:——司机在事故中一定受了重伤。——确实如此。我们尽快送他去医院吧。
      need需要;can’t不可能;must一定;mustn’t禁止。根据答语“That’s true. Let’s send him t the hspital...”可知,对方认同司机受伤严重的说法,表示肯定的推测,应用must。
      4.—________ d yu cme up with creative ideas?
      —I usually bserve things arund me carefully and think deeply.
      A.WhenB.HwC.WhyD.Where
      【答案】B
      【详解】句意:——你是如何想出有创意的点子的? ——我通常仔细观察周围的事物并深入思考。
      When什么时候,对时间提问;Hw怎样、如何,对方式提问;Why为什么,对原因提问;Where在哪里,对地点提问。 答句“我通常仔细观察身边事物并深入思考”是想出点子的方式,问句需要对方式提问,用Hw。
      5.— Why did yur classmates shw little interest in the shadw puppet shw at first?
      — Because they thught it was t ________ and nt as cl as pp music cncerts.
      A.well-knwnB.ld-fashinedC.warm-heartedD.hard-wrking
      【答案】B
      【详解】句意:——为什么你的同学们一开始对皮影戏几乎没什么兴趣? ——因为他们觉得这太老式了,不如流行音乐演唱会那么酷。
      well-knwn著名的;ld-fashined老式的,过时的;warm-hearted热心肠的;hard-wrking勤奋的。根据“nt as cl as pp music cncerts”可知,同学们觉得皮影戏不如流行音乐会酷,原因是觉得它“老式”、“过时”。“ld-fashined”表示“老式的,过时的”,符合此句的语境。
      6.________ he fails this time, he wn’t give up his dream f becming a prfessinal singer.
      A.Only ifB.Even thughC.As a resultD.Nt nly
      【答案】B
      【详解】句意:即使这次他失败了,他也不会放弃成为一名职业歌手的梦想。
      Only if只有,引导条件状语从句;Even thugh即使,引导让步状语从句;As a result结果;Nt nly不仅,常构成nt als结构。根据句意可知,主句“不会放弃梦想”与从句“这次失败”之间存在让步关系,所以此处需填入表示让步关系的连词Even thugh。
      7.As a lead engineer, Liu Ha pays attentin t every detail. T him, “A miss is ________ a mile.”
      A.as gd asB.as lng asC.as sn asD.as much as
      【答案】A
      【详解】句意:作为一名首席工程师,刘浩注重每一个细节。对他来说,“差之毫厘,谬以千里。”
      as gd as几乎、无异于;as lng as只要;as sn as一……就;as much as多达。根据前文“Liu Ha pays attentin t every detail”可知强调细节的重要性,谚语A miss is as gd as a mile.意为“差之毫厘,谬以千里”,符合语境。
      8.If he had really pulled the trigger, I wuld have ended up________.
      A.there and nwB.then and thereC.then and hereD.here and then
      【答案】B
      【详解】句意:如果他真的扣动了扳机,我就会当场毙命。
      then and there为固定搭配,意为“当场,立刻”。then指当时那个时刻,there指当时那个地点,符合本句虚拟语气语境,其他选项不属于英语固定词组,也不符合本句当场毙命的语境,应填then and there。
      9.________ speaking, teenagers prefer t search fr infrmatin n websites.
      A.GenerallyB.RecentlyC.EffectivelyD.Actively
      【答案】A
      【详解】句意:一般来说,青少年更喜欢在网站上搜索信息。
      Generally通常地;Recently最近;Effectively有效地;Actively积极地。根据“... speaking”可知,Generally speaking为固定短语,意为“一般来说”,符合语境。
      10.—Culd yu please tell me ________?
      —Certainly, there is a mdern library n Binjiang Rad.
      A.where I can find a quiet place t readB.where can I find a quiet place t read
      C.hw I can find a quiet place t readD.hw can I find a quiet place t read
      【答案】A
      【详解】句意:——你能告诉我哪里能找到安静的地方看书吗?——当然,在滨江路上有一个现代化的图书馆。
      宾语从句应用陈述语序(主语 + 谓语),因此排除B(can I)和D(can I)这两个疑问语序的选项。根据答句“there is a mdern library n Binjiang Rad”可知,问句是询问地点(在哪里能找到安静的地方读书),应用where引导,排除表示“方式/如何”的hw(C 和 D)。故选A。

      Ⅲ. 阅读理解。(共30小题,26—50题,每小题1分,51—55题,每小题2分,满分35分)
      A
      Last summer I went t ne f the wrld’s mst famus histrical places, the Frbidden City (紫禁城) in Beijing, China. It was the hme f the emperrs f the last tw dynasties in China, the Ming and Qing Dynasties.
      The Frbidden City was built in 1420. The palace has ver 10,000 rms. It was where the emperrs dealt with the fficial business with their ministers.
      In Mandarin (普通话), the Frbidden City is called the Purple Frbidden City. Hwever, the clr f the palace itself is nt purple. The clr purple stands fr pwer f the great emperrs f China. It was s sacred (神圣的) that the cmmners culd nt even dream f ever ging in.
      The emperrs als had sme f the largest festival celebratins at the Frbidden City. During Chinese New Year, the emperr wuld invite all the members f his family and his fficials t a banquet. The banquet had a hundred and eight Chinese dishes. It was such an expensive banquet that it culd feed a cmmner’s family fr three generatins (一代).
      Right nw The Frbidden City is knwn as a histrical site fr turists frm all ver the wrld. Everyne can g in there. It is a museum with priceless Chinese antiques (古董) and treasures in it.
      I really learned a lt abut the Chinese culture and its histry frm this trip t The Frbidden City. It was like a dream cme true t g n the trip and see the things that I have always wanted t see.
      26.Hw lng is the histry f the Frbidden City?
      A.Mre than 600 years.B.1420 years.C.Abut 600 years.D.Over 10,000 years
      27.We call the palace the Purple Frbidden City because the clr purple is the symbl fr_______ f the emperr.
      A.fameB.healthC.wealthD.pwer
      28.What’s the Chinese meaning f the underlined wrd “banquet” in Paragraph 4?
      A.perfrmanceB.gameC.dinnerD.fair
      29.Which f the fllwing is NOT true abut the Frbidden City in the passage?
      A.The Emperr lived thereB.It is a histrical place fr visiting
      C.The wall f the City was purpleD.The emperr had festival celebratins there
      30.What’s the best title f the passage?
      A.The Histry f the Frbidden CityB.My Trip t the Frbidden City
      C.The Emperrs’ Life in the Frbidden CityD.The Frbidden City: Frm a Palace t a Museum
      【答案】26.A 27.D 28.C 29.C 30.D
      【导语】本文作者讲述了游览北京故宫的经历,介绍了故宫的建造历史、皇权象征、皇家盛宴,并指出如今故宫已从帝王禁地转变为向世界开放的博物馆,让作者深刻感受到中国历史文化的魅力。
      【详解】26.第二段提到“The Frbidden City was built in 1420.”故宫建于1420年,至今历史已超过600年。
      27.第三段提到“The clr purple stands fr pwer f the great emperrs f China.”紫色代表中国伟大皇帝的权力。选项D“pwer”与原文一致。
      28.第四段上下文提到“invite all the members... t a banquet. The banquet had a hundred and eight Chinese dishes.”banquet指的是有丰盛菜肴的聚会,即“宴会”或“正餐”。选项中只有C“dinner”与饮食相关,最接近该词含义。
      29.第三段提到“Hwever, the clr f the palace itself is nt purple.”故宫本身的颜色并不是紫色。选项C“故宫的墙是紫色的”与文章内容不符。
      30.文章主要介绍了故宫的历史身份以及现在的身份,并通过作者的游览经历串联起来。选项D“故宫:从宫殿到博物馆”准确概括了故宫从皇家宫殿到公共博物馆的历史变迁这一核心内容。

      E
      根据短文内容,从短文后的选项中选出能填入空白处的最佳选项。
      Li Shizhen is knwn as a great master f medicine in China. He put all his heart and sul int medicine 46 .
      Li was brn in 1518 in Hubei. His grandfather was a cuntry dctr wh traveled frm place t place with a bag f herbs (药草). 47 because they culd let their arrival be knwn by ringing a bell. Frm childhd, Li went t the muntains with his father t pick herbs. Althugh Li’s father hped his sn culd get a gvernment jb, 48 He then turned his attentin t medicine.
      At the age f 33, Li became famus fr curing Prince Zhu Hukun’s sn. A few years later, he was invited t wrk fr the emperr in Beijing. During that time, 49 and nticed a mess in the naming and categrizatin (分类) f herbs. T slve this prblem, he decided t write a bk abut herbs.
      50 After 27 years f effrt, his first draft (初稿) f Ben Ca Gang Mu was successfully cmpleted in 1578. The bk is cnsidered ne f the greatest achievements f the Ming Dynasty.
      A.he read many ancient medical texts,
      B.Then Li traveled t many places and gt a lt f first hand experience.
      C.Such dctrs were called bell dctrs,
      D.nly t save the dying and cure the sick.
      E.Li failed the exam three times.
      【答案】46.D 47.C 48.E 49.A 50.B
      【导语】本文是人物记叙文,介绍医药大师李时珍的生平:出身行医世家,科考失利后潜心学医,入宫后发现古籍草药分类混乱,游历各地搜集一手资料,耗时27年完成《本草纲目》。
      【详解】46.前文总述李时珍全身心投入医药事业,空处说明他行医的初心。 D选项:nly t save the dying and cure the sick.(只为救死扶伤)承接上文他深耕医学,点明行医的宗旨,符合语境。
      47.前文介绍祖父是背着药草四处奔走的乡村医生,后文“because they culd let their arrival be knwn by ringing a bell”解释这类医生摇铃报行踪,空处定义这类医生的称呼。 C选项:Such dctrs were called bell dctrs.对应后文摇铃的细节,衔接祖父行医的内容,符合语境。
      48.前文“Althugh Li’s father hped his sn culd get a gvernment jb”,后文“He then turned his attentin t medicine”,空处说明他没能走上仕途的原因。 E选项:Li failed the exam three times.构成转折:父亲盼他做官,可他屡试不中,于是转攻医学,逻辑通顺。
      49.前文写他入京为皇帝做事,后文“nticed a mess in the naming and categrizatin f herbs”,空处说明他发现问题的前提:研读大量古籍医书。 A选项:he read many ancient medical texts.,正因为翻阅古籍,才发现其中草药分类的漏洞,符合语境。
      50.前文“T slve this prblem, he decided t write a bk abut herbs.”,后文写历时27年完成《本草纲目》初稿,空处说明他写书前的实地调研。 B选项:Then Li traveled t many places and gt a lt f first hand experience.,写书前实地采风,承接著书的决定,引出耗时二十七年成书,符合语境。

      三、语言运用(共10分)
      Ⅳ. 短文填空(共10小题,每小题1分,满分10分)
      阅读下面短文,用括号内所给词的适当形式填空(必要时可加情态动词或助动词)。
      Anna is a 15-year-ld girl wh lves 56 (create) things. Last year, her grandma had truble 57 (carry) heavy bags when she went shpping. Anna wanted t help her.
      She thught abut the prblem fr days. Then she 58 (have) an idea: a shpping bag with wheels. She 59 (start) t make the bag. First, she bught sme strng clth and fur small wheels. Then she sewed (缝) the clth int a bag and fixed the wheels n the bttm.
      When she finished, she gave the bag t her grandma. Her grandma 60 (be) very happy. “This bag is s useful! I can nw carry my grceries easily,” she said.
      Anna’s teacher heard abut her inventin and asked her 61 (shw) it t the class. Anna was a little nervus, but she 62 (d) it well. Her classmates were amazed and asked her many questins.
      Later, Anna 63 (win) a prize fr her inventin at the city’s yuth science fair. She 64 (tell) reprters, “I just wanted t help my grandma. I never thught my idea 65 (make) such a big difference.”
      【答案】
      56.creating 57.carrying 58.had 59.started 60.was 61.t shw 62.did 63.wn 64.tld 65.wuld make
      【导语】本文介绍了安娜为方便奶奶提重物,制作带轮购物袋,并获得奖项的故事。
      【详解】56.句意:安娜是一名15岁女孩,她喜爱创作各类物品。固定搭配:lve ding sth,喜爱做某事,侧重长期爱好,因此create变为动名词creating。
      57.句意:去年,她的奶奶购物时拎沉重的袋子很吃力。固定短语:have truble (in) ding sth,意为“做某事有困难”,所以应用carry的动名词形式carrying。
      58.句意:随后她想到一个点子:带轮子的购物袋。此处需要谓语动词。全文讲述去年发生的往事,整体时态为一般过去时,所以应填have的过去式形式had。
      59.句意:她开始制作这个袋子。句中缺少谓语动词。叙事时态为一般过去时,start过去式为started。
      60.句意:她的奶奶十分开心。主语grandma是单数,描述过去的心情,时态为一般过去时,be动词用was。
      61.句意:安娜的老师听说了她的发明,并要求她把作品展示给全班同学。固定结构:ask sb. t d sth,意为“要求某人做某事”,所以此处应用shw的不定式形式t shw。
      62.句意:安娜有一点紧张,但她完成得很好。句中缺少谓语动词。由前句时态,可知此处时态应为一般过去时,所以应用d过去式形式did。
      63.句意:后来,安娜凭借这项发明在市级青少年科技展获奖。此处缺少谓语动词,全文时态描述的是过去发生的事情,所以时态用一般过去时。win的过去式为wn。
      64.句意:她告诉记者:“我当初只是想帮我的奶奶。”,此处缺少谓语动词,动作发生在过去,时态用一般过去时。tell的过去式为tld。
      65.句意:我从未想到我的想法能带来这么大的影响。分析语境,她的想法带来巨大影响是在她产生想法之后才发生的,时态应用将来时。主句时态为一般过去时,所以此处应用过去将来时,应填wuld make。
